DC Budgam reviews progress on demarcation of Hokersar Wetland

Stresses on time bound completion of demarcation process

BUDGAM, JULY 09: Deputy Commissioner (DC) Budgam, Athar Aamir Khan today chaired a meeting to review the progress of the ongoing demarcation of Hokersar Wetland, a designated Ramsar Site.

The meeting was attended by Assistant Commissioner Revenue (ACR) Budgam, Afroza Bano; SDM (West) Srinagar, Irfan Bahadur; Divisional Forest Officer, DFO Wild life, Mohd Altaf, Photo Interpretation Division J&K, Divisional Forest Officer, Settlement & Demarcation Srinagar, Range Officer Hokersar, Tehsildar Budgam, Naib Tehsildar, Regional Director, Survey & Land Records Srinagar, Settlement Assistant, Regional Director Survey & Land Records Srinagar, besides other concerned officers.

During the meeting, the DC took detailed review of the progress achieved in the demarcation process.
He assessed the status of field verification, boundary assessment, geo-referenced mapping, and the availability of relevant revenue and survey records required for the exercise.

The DC said that scientific and accurate demarcation is imperative for its long-term conservation and protection. He stressed that the exercise should be carried out with precision and in accordance with the prescribed norms.

The DC underscored the importance of close coordination among the Revenue, Forest and Survey & Land Records departments to ensure smooth execution of the demarcation process.

The DC Stresses on time bound completion of the demarcation process, submit regular progress reports, and ensure completion of the demarcation exercise within the stipulated timeframe.

The DC said that clear identification of the wetland boundaries is essential to prevent encroachments and strengthen conservation measures aimed at preserving the ecological integrity and biodiversity of the Ramsar Site.
